This can be in the +operating system, but can also sometimes be below the operating system +in the BIOS. If you set a cap such that individual cores are running +at less than 100%, this may have an impact on the performance of your +workload over and above the impact of the cap. For example, if your +processor runs at 2GHz, and you cap a vm at 50%, the power management +system may also reduce the clock speed to 1GHz; the effect will be +that your VM gets 25% of the available power (50% of 1GHz) rather than +50% (50% of 2GHz). If you are not getting the performance you expect, +look at performance and cpufreq options in your operating system and +your BIOS. + =item B<-p CPUPOOL>, B<--cpupool=CPUPOOL> Restrict output to domains in the specified cpupool. -- cgit v1.2.3
